In this episode, Rashad, Troy, and Ian dive into the recent $110,000,000 deal between the NFL and Peacock for the Kansas City versus Miami game. They discuss the implications of major sports events moving from traditional cable television to paid streaming services, and the potential impact on revenue models and subscription-based streaming. The conversation delves into the shifting landscape of sports programming and the influence of streaming wars among big companies. The hosts also explore the business aspect of the NFL's decision, emphasizing the league's pursuit of new revenue streams and the strategic alignment with the changing media landscape.
